Volunteer to become a Focal Point for the Youth Mechanism of the WFF Youth Action Track. What is that, might you ask?
 

The Youth Action Track is governed by an independent group of youth, called the Youth Mechanism. The Youth Mechanism will become the decision-making body of the Youth Action Track, handing over a larger portion of leadership to this youth-led body. The Youth Action Track will engage in programmes for supporting capacity building in actionable solutions and education on policy topics.

The Youth Mechanism is described in the Terms of Reference, which were drafted by youth for the 2021 Flagship WFF event and consulted upon by youth. The Youth Mechanism is composed of the Assembly and the Focal Points Group.

The Assembly
The Assembly is the universal constituency structure. The Assembly is composed of non-for-profit organizations, either youth-led and youth-serving organizations and/or youth branches of existing organizations, as well as individual youth advocates (under the age of 35). Organizational members (called “entities”) of the Assembly are values-based non-for-profit youth entities (ie: civil society, social movements, networks, organizations, coalitions, etc.).

The Focal Points Group
The Focal Points Group acts as a body that guides the strategic direction of the WFF Youth Mechanism as mandated by the Assembly. Each Focal Point acts in the interests of the WFF Youth Mechanism. It is composed of representatives / focal points from: 1) youth constituencies / counterparts of the UN counterparts and avenues related to the agriculture and food thematic; 2) representatives from person-centric and minority youth stakeholder groups; 3) youth/youth groups identified through a public process; and 4) youth that are part of the WFF Advisory Group as deemed relevant by the Focal Points Group Co-Chairs.

Two Co-Chairs of the Focal Points Group, who facilitate the Focal Points Group’s work, will be identified by the Mechanism and serve for a term of one year. The terms of the Co-Chairs will be staggered such that a new Co-Chair enters office every six months. At least one Co-Chair must be from a food and agriculture-focused youth entity. Co-chairing by one individual person is limited to a maximum of one term.
